SHILLONG: Concerns have been raised over children getting addicted to the use of alcohol and tobacco in villages.

In this context, Nehru Yuva Kendra, Shillong conducted an awareness programme on drugs, alcohol and tobacco abuse at Mawphu village on Friday.

Large number of people attended the programe. K Pumi, and M Mukhim from Mawsahew PHC urged the people to refrain themselves from the habit of consuming alcohol, drugs and tobacco underscoring the growing trend that a large number of children in rural areas are falling prey to alcohol and tobacco.

Mukhim also urged parents to monitor the movement of the children to check the food they children consume so that they can be protected.
